Original artwork description:

№Kalen 1264

The oil painting "Frosty" captures a winter scene where the chill of the air seems almost tangible through the use of crisp, vibrant colors and dynamic brushwork. The painting is characterized by its bold impasto technique, with thick layers of paint applied to create a sense of depth and texture that conveys the harsh beauty of a cold landscape. The sky is a striking shade of turquoise, alive with broad strokes of a lighter hue that suggest sweeping, brisk winds. This expanse of sky dominates the upper portion of the canvas, lending a feeling of openness and the vastness of a winter's day. Below the sky, the horizon is marked by a series of structures, possibly houses or barns, rendered in a patchwork of earthy tones and whites, signifying the snow-covered roofs and walls. The buildings seem to huddle together, providing a sense of community and shelter against the cold. The middle ground is a tapestry of whites, blues, lavenders, and hints of pink, indicating a frozen ground covered with snow and ice. The paint here is layered in such a way that it mimics the uneven surface of a recently frosted landscape, with each brushstroke contributing to the overall feeling of a crisp frost. In the foreground, the use of sharp, jagged lines and contrasting colors enhances the sense of a frozen environment, where the warmth of the ground has been locked away by the cold snap. The varying shades of blue across the canvas suggest shadows and the reflective nature of snow, hinting at the subtle interplay of light that occurs on a bright winter day. The artist's signature, prominently placed in the lower right corner, adds a personal touch to this wintery tableau. "Frosty" is not just a depiction of a winter scene; it is an evocation of the sensory experience of cold weather—the bite of the wind, the brilliance of a clear sky, and the stillness of a world blanketed in snow.
